dc.description.abstract Nowadays, with respect to trend of Kyoto protocol, many producers turn to renewable energy resources. That leads to a fact that more than 75% of new power capacity installations in EU in the year 2015 are renewables. The leading among the new renewable energy resources is wind energy. In the last decades, even more wind energy is accommodated by moving offshore. That brings up a problem of more complicated design, which includes new loads to be investigated and modelled. For offshore wind turbines, dominant loads are wave and wind loads. For the substructure itself, the highest impacts have wave-induced loads, as it is submerged at most of its height. As the waves are stochastic and irregular loads, this paper investigates appropriate methods for modelling of the wave loads, in order to achieve a very realistic load model and results.
